/**
*
* Prints window's web page. When silent is set to false, Electron will pick up system's default printer and default settings for printing.
* Calling window.print() in web page is equivalent to call WebContents.print({silent: false, printBackground: false}).
* Note:
* On Windows, the print API relies on pdf.dll. If your application doesn't need print feature, you can safely remove pdf.dll in saving binary size.
*/
print(options?: {
/**
* Don't ask user for print settings, defaults to false
*/
silent?: boolean;
/**
* Also prints the background color and image of the web page, defaults to false.
*/
printBackground: boolean;
}): void;
/**
* Prints windows' web page as PDF with Chromium's preview printing custom settings.
*/
printToPDF(options: {
/**
* Specify the type of margins to use. Default is 0.
* 0 - default
* 1 - none
* 2 - minimum
*/
marginsType?: number;
/**
* String - Specify page size of the generated PDF. Default is A4.
* A4
* A3
* Legal
* Letter
* Tabloid
*/
pageSize?: string;
/**
* Whether to print CSS backgrounds. Default is false.
*/
printBackground?: boolean;
/**
* Whether to print selection only. Default is false.
*/
printSelectionOnly?: boolean;
/**
* true for landscape, false for portrait. Default is false.
*/
landscape?: boolean;
},
/**
* Callback function on completed converting to PDF.
* error Error
* data Buffer - PDF file content
*/
callback: (error: Error, data: Buffer) => void): void;
